Book Recommendations

  • One of Us Is Lying by Karen M. McManus: A compelling and twisty YA thriller that keeps the reader guessing until the very end.
  • Truly Devious by Maureen Johnson: A gripping mystery series set in a prestigious boarding school with secrets and intrigue at every turn.
  • The Naturals by Jennifer Lynn Barnes: This series follows gifted teenagers who assist the FBI in solving cold cases and current mysteries, providing a thrilling and suspenseful storyline.
